San Marcos farm illegally charged workers for unsafe, unsanitary housing, U.S. labor agency says

The owners of a farm near San Marcos have been ordered to pay more than $245,000 in back wages and civil penalties after the U.S. Department of Labor found they were charging 30 agricultural workers rent for unsafe and unsanitary housing, the government agency announced Monday.
